Wolfhound
Press
In November 2001 Merlin Publishing took over Wolfhound Press,
which was established in 1974, and has a well-known reputation
for producing high quality books of Irish interest. We are dedicated
to maintaining this tradition and Wolfhound continues to operate
as an independent imprint, with its own distinct list, under the
Merlin umbrella.
